A four-cusped hypocycloid curve (a mathematical shape), or an alternative spelling/pronunciation of 'asteroid.'
From Greek 'astro-' (star) + '-oid' (resembling/like). The mathematical curve was named for its star-like appearance with four pointed cusps.
An astroid is a star-shaped mathematical curve that looks like a four-pointed star squeezed at the corners—it appears naturally in physics when rolling circles trace paths, making it both beautiful and useful in engineering!
